'Historia de un cascanueces' Summary
Clara, a young girl, receives a nutcracker as a Christmas gift. The nutcracker is not just any ordinary toy; it holds a secret magic. That night, as Clara falls asleep, the nutcracker comes to life and leads her on a wondrous journey through a magical world. They battle the Mouse King and his army, encountering fantastical creatures and enchanted landscapes. Clara's bravery and the nutcracker's magical powers ultimately triumph over the evil Mouse King, leading to a grand ball where Clara dances with her brave nutcracker, who reveals himself to be a handsome prince. Dumas's retelling captures the magic and wonder of the original story, making it a timeless classic that continues to enchant readers of all ages.Book Details
